Methyl transfering enzyme system of microsomes in the biosynthesis of lecithin (phosphatidylcholine)

J Bremer, DM Greenberg - Biochimica et biophysica acta, 1961 - Elsevier
The formation of choline from S-[Me-14 C] adenosylmethionine in isolated microsomes has
been studied. The enzyme system was found to be inhibited by mercury compounds,
showing that free sulfhydryl groups are requied. Choline formation is inhibited by BAL and
by mercaptoethanol. This inhibition is due to the presence of an enzyme system in
microsomes catalyzing a transmethylation from S-adenosylmethionine to these
